Over the past decade, classic client side applications with Model-View-Controller (MVC) architecture haven't changed much but become more complex. In this paper, we present a...
Ontologies are the core component in semantic Web applications. The employment of an ontology building method affects the quality of ontology and the applicability of ontology lang...
Sari Hakkarainen, Darijus Strasunskas, Lillian Hel...
Describing an application as a simple composition of services allows advanced features that exploit different platforms to be conceived e formalized at a high abstraction level. S...
We propose a software development method for enterprise applications that combines the use of the structural concepts provided by problem frames, and the use of the UML notation. ...
We discuss the need to extend general models and systems for context-awareness to include adaptation of interactions to context. Our approach was motivated by our experiences of de...